9.39am: Avast wanted after update
Avast PLC (LON:AVST) is one of those companies you would not necessarily immediately think of as a member of the UK s leading index.
But it certainly is, and not only that, at the moment it is leading the way.
Its shares are up 3.16% or 14.9p at 486.5p after a positive first quarter trading update.
The cybersecurity business said revenues had risen 10.5% at actual exchange rates and adjusted earnings rose 10.3% to $133.7mln. It expects full year revenues to grow at the top end of the 6% to 8% guidance range following the disposal of its Family Safety mobile business on 16 April.  With investment in R&D and marketing, margins are expected to remain broadly flat. ....

Carnavale Resources Ltd completes purchase of Barracuda Platinum-Palladium-Nickel-Copper Project


Carnavale Resources completes purchase of Barracuda Platinum-Palladium-Nickel-Copper Project
The company has been granted ministerial consent for the transfer of the licence, which is around 60 kilometres east of Mt Magnet.
$2.1 million was raised in a placement to complete the purchase and fund initial exploration.
Carnavale Resources Ltd (ASX:CAV) (FRA:YBB) has been granted ministerial consent for the transfer of 100% of the Barracuda Platinum-Palladium-Nickel-Copper Project near Mt Magnet in Western Australia to the company.
As consideration for the settlement of the acquisition of granted licence E58/551, $40,000 has been paid to the vendors, Corporate & Resource Consultants Pty Ltd and Bruce Legendre, with 29 million CAV shares also issued. ....
